A South Korean referee appointed for Ahal and Al Ain match in the AFC Champions League

Press

The Asian Football Confederation has assigned a South Korean refereeing team to officiate the match between Ahal Turkmenistan and Al Ain, scheduled for Tuesday at 7:00 PM local time in Ashgabat, the capital, and 6:00 PM Abu Dhabi time, at Ashgabat Stadium. This match is part of the final round of the group stage. Kim Jong-hyuk will be the yard referee, assisted by his compatriots Park Kyung-yong as the first assistant referee and Jang Jong-bil as the second assistant referee. The fourth official will be Shai Sang-hyub, and Kim Hee-jun, will serve as VAR Referee. The Uzbek Sidorov Jakhongir will be the assistant VAR referee, while the Kuwaiti Saad Al-Fadhli is the referee assessor, and the Jordanian Mohammed Abdullah Mankou is the match commissioner.
